Justin Hodder Justin has worn hearing
aids since he was five years old. With many of his previous hearing aids, there
were many situations where he had difficulty hearing, such as watching television or having a conversation
in a noisy restaurant. Because of these challenges, Justin found that he was avoiding social situations.
However, his Next™ 16 Moxi™ Behind-the-Ear (BTE) hearing instruments have improved his ability to hear
in these listening situations and hear sounds that he has never heard before. |

Since he began wearing his Next hearing instruments, Justin has noticed a difference
right away: “The sound quality is excellent and they handle background noise really well.” And Justin
knows about background noise. Working in a steel mill, Justin moves between a very noisy factory and
a very quiet office: “Even with the loud noises of the mill, I can still have a conversation with my
colleagues. As I move between the different areas of the building, the hearing aids transition their
settings very smoothly.” When Justin needs to make manual adjustments to his
hearing instruments, he uses the Smart Control remote to do this: “It’s a great tool. The big buttons
and backlighting are really helpful. I can keep the remote in my pocket and adjust my hearing aids at
the same time without putting my hand up to my ears. I only use the remote to make adjustments to my
hearing aids.” |
